bind里的参数$("#btnShow")…是什么意思?
1个回答
展开全部
bind是给指定的元素绑定指定的事件
拿这句举例$("#btnShow").bind("click", function(event) { $("#divMsg").show(); });
$("#btnShow")就是你选择要绑定的元素
"click" 就是想要绑定的事件
function(event) { $("#divMsg").show(); });就是绑定的事件要触发的函数
你列出的都是绑定单独事件触发单独的函数
还可以直接绑定多个事件对应一个函数,如下
$('#foo').bind('mouseenter mouseleave', function() {
$(this).toggleClass('entered');
});
也可以绑定多个事件各自分别对应一个函数
$("button").bind({
click:function(){$("p").slideToggle();},
mouseover:function(){$("body").css("background-color","red");},
mouseout:function(){$("body").css("background-color","#FFFFFF");}
});
拿这句举例$("#btnShow").bind("click", function(event) { $("#divMsg").show(); });
$("#btnShow")就是你选择要绑定的元素
"click" 就是想要绑定的事件
function(event) { $("#divMsg").show(); });就是绑定的事件要触发的函数
你列出的都是绑定单独事件触发单独的函数
还可以直接绑定多个事件对应一个函数,如下
$('#foo').bind('mouseenter mouseleave', function() {
$(this).toggleClass('entered');
});
也可以绑定多个事件各自分别对应一个函数
$("button").bind({
click:function(){$("p").slideToggle();},
mouseover:function(){$("body").css("background-color","red");},
mouseout:function(){$("body").css("background-color","#FFFFFF");}
});
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询